The attention to detail of the outside of the ride whilst queuing etc. was amazing!!! Topiary dinosaurs definitely attracted one of our family members!
Whilst queuing you go through a couple of caves (part of the volcano) you hear dinosaur noises and you go through darker parts. Then just before you turn the last corner to get to the ride you are greeted by a dinosaur in a cage now if you’ve never been on the ride you really do not expect it and might give you a little fright as it did me!
Then it was time to get on the ride! So after all the effects really does get you all excited. So after deciding where to sit the staff member asks you to pull down the bar and strap yourself in. Then all the chairs get safety checked.
Then smoke fills up everywhere which to be honest I do not recommend sitting near where it comes out from as you might end up having a coughing fit as was slightly bit too much! Then you are slowly released up into the air which was quite high and you could see the whole park was quite breath taking.
Tightly holding on to the bars of my chair I said to my partner how scared I was as you really do not know what to expect.
The ride teases you by quickly jolting down, then back up again then fast let down again and was quite thrilling. Back up and down plus the teasing really does get your heart going it also spins to which I haven’t seen before in this type of ride. It was an amazing ride and really did get me going ready for the rest of Paultons.
As Paultons Park is a family park they really have catered for children on this ride. Over 5s are allowed as long as they are over the height restriction. Now as it is such a big ride I was very shocked that such young children and so little could go on the ride. But all the children were very happy and I think the adults were more scared!

The rest of the park was a real great experience. As such a nice sunny day it was busy but we didn’t have to queue much and was very happy with waiting time. All our children had a great day. Peppa Pig World is also at Paultons Park, I think the children and adults alike loved it. Peppa Pig World was more busy than the actual park itself, queuing time was a bit long especially with the children, they did get a bit bored of waiting but after the rides not one complaint. Even my 7 month old baby had fun as he was even allowed on the rides! He loved the balloon ride!
Paultons Park boast about how they are a family theme park. We was dreading taking a 7 month old, 5 year old and a 9 year old as all having different tastes and also we was quite worried about age and height restrictions, but it really is a FAMILY park as most of the rides our 5 year old could go on and Peppa Pig World was amazing as our 7 month old even could get involved! They also had a penguin show but was every few hours and never got to see it but we will be back and 100% must see. The park itself is beautiful birds situated around the park good water play area for the kids so bring swimsuits!!
The food was reasonably priced but will probably take a picnic next time!
